As usual, I did another insane but amazing mod to my Vegas. haha.
The Vegas has the stupidest hood design I've ever seen. My '18 opened up, I think the older ones opened down? Either way is retarded. The only way you can get to anything under the hood is to scrunch down between the hood and the body. Absolutely useless.
So I took the hood off, took the hinges off and threw them away. lol. I fiberglassed two 3/8" pins into the bottom edge of the hood and drilled two holes in the bottom edge of the front cap. I filled the holes with fiberglass and painted to match. Now when I need to work under the hood, I simply unlock the two hood locks on the top and lift the entire hood off. It's super light, I can lift it off with one hand easily.
The other awesome side benefit of not having the hood hinged upwards or downwards? With the hood completely off, you can stand on the frame crossmember and clean the windshield! Another one of my favorite mods to this Vegas. And yeah, it was loose and rattled stock. With the pins in the bottom and locks at the top, it's stronger and more solidly mounted than stock.

Quote:
Originally Posted by revjeffrey
This worked Really Great & Easy! After my last trip my hood was rattling very loose on Fiberglas's to Fiberglas's contact. I added this rubber seal self Very easy. Needed 2 rolls. make sure you wipe the Fiberglas's 1st with rubbing alcohol to clean. Adjusted, tight & quiet. "Testing" Left over piece on door.
